Output 21fba296a388519d5ef323891c06b2e149a6d0f55c00f18cb9e259d0be6bce5d:1

value
1108245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f522d7cb276417f4f1113afb078a0676aedd1e95 OP_EQUAL
address
MWFKXMmH3JPBr2f5LA2KsEoRx2p2xzuvqz
transaction
21fba296a388519d5ef323891c06b2e149a6d0f55c00f18cb9e259d0be6bce5d
spent
true